Obituary

Mr. Everette Gray Sain, 88, of Mocksville, died Sunday, February 18, 2024, at SECU Hospice Care Center of Yadkin, in Yadkinville.

He was born April 28, 1935, in Davie County, to the late Willie Edgar and Sarah Elizabeth Turrentine Sain. Mr. Sain retired after 30 years with the U.S. Army. After his retirement, he enjoyed working on his farm and with the cows. He was of the Methodist faith. Mr. Sain enjoyed history and genealogy, and would be considered a local historian.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by a son, Stephen Gray Sain.

Survivors include his wife, Sarah Dianne Daniels Sain; children, Michael D. Sain (Karen), and Laticia S. Wooten (Roger); grandchildren, Michael Dean Sain, Jr. (Jerri Ann), Alexander Stephen Sain (Lindsay), Kelsey Dianne Wooten, and Olivia Arlease Wooten; and 10 great-grandchildren.
